Let x = grade (as a percentage) you get on the final test


Your final is worth 10% of your grade. The remaining stuff is worth 90% of your grade


( 90% of Grade you have Now ) + ( 10% of final ) = Final Overall Grade


( 90% of 77% ) + ( 10% of x ) = Final Overall Grade


( 0.90 * 0.77 ) + ( 0.10 * x ) = Final Overall Grade


Final Overall Grade = ( 0.90 * 0.77 ) + ( 0.10 * x )


Final Overall Grade = 0.693 + 0.10x


You want your final grade to be at least a 70%, so you want this


(Final Overall Grade) > 70%


(Final Overall Grade) > 0.70


(0.693 + 0.10x) > 0.70


0.693 + 0.10x > 0.70


0.10x > 0.70 - 0.693


0.10x > 0.007


x > 0.007/0.10


x > 0.07


So you need at least 7% on the final test to get at least a 70% overall.


Note: you may be thinking that 7% is very very small (too small), but keep in mind that the final is only worth 10% and the bulk of the points are from the remaining 90% (of hw and previous tests/quizzes), so this final doesn't have that much weight compared to finals that are 30%, 40% or 50% of your grade.
